	scrub: generate scrub_finish event
The `scn_min_txg` can now be used not only with resilver. Instead of checking `scn_min_txg` to determine whether it’s a resilver or a scrub, simply check which function is defined. Thanks to this change, a scrub_finish event is generated when performing a scrub from the saved txg. Sponsored-by: Klara, Inc. Sponsored-by: Wasabi Technology, Inc. |  | # | ||||||
|  | # DESCRIPTION: | ||||||
|  | #      Verify that using “zpool scrub -C” correctly generates events. | ||||||
|  | # | ||||||
|  | # STRATEGY: | ||||||
|  | #      1. Run an initial “zpool scrub” on the test pool to generate a txg. | ||||||
|  | #      2. Clear existing pool events. | ||||||
|  | #      3. Run “zpool scrub -C” to scrub from the last txg. | ||||||
|  | #      4. Capture the event log and confirm it contains both “scrub_start” and | ||||||
|  | #         “scrub_finish” entries. | ||||||
|  | # | ||||||
